Tin Shed and Mossman Golf Club boss Kym Rowley has called for an external investigation into the Douglas Shire Council's purchase of a block of land in the Daintree and their proposed use of the property. The 376 hectare block was purchased with ratepayer money last year. Kym, who's a candidate in the upcoming Local Government Elections, says ratepayers were lead to believe the land, snapped up for close to a million dollars, would be used to offset the Councils carbon footprint. Now it seems they have a myriad of ideas in the pipeline. Kym chats with Paul about his concerns.

Douglas Shire Councillor David Carey wont accept The Independent Council Election Observer's ruling on Mayoral Candidate Michael Kerr concerning an interview he did on FAB FM. The Local Government Association of Queensland set up the integrity watchdog to vet the claims of council election candidates in the coming elections. It's headed up by retired judge John Robertson, formerly of the District Court and Planning and Environment Court, a man of great integrity. On 26 January 2020, the ICEO received a review request from Cr David Carey. His review related to an interview that day on FAB FM in which Cr Carey alleges that Cr Michael Kerr made a false statement to the effect "we are slugging investors more than they pay anywhere else in the country". But in their findings and after Cr Kerr provided a full explanation to the ICEO supported by a range of documentation, the ICEO ruled “in those circumstances the ICEO does not uphold the review request.” They went on to say "Firstly, it is clear from the recording of the interview Cr Kerr qualified his comment" That was done with an "IF" that is heard on the recording, he actually says "If we are slugging investors more than they pay anywhere else in the country" The ICEO went on to say "Secondly, in the context of the interview, his actual comment seems to be an expression of his personal opinion and not a statement of fact. The ICEO also made it very clear that they don't want to interfere in robust debate leading up to the LG election in March, something we fully support here at FAB FM.
